MySQL用户权限变更事件
醉逍遥
2025-01-31 12:00:48
0
MySQL用户权限变更事件:管理与实践 一、引言 在数据库管理中,MySQL用户权限的变更是一个常见的任务。无论是为了安全考虑,还是为了满足业务需求的变化,管理员都需要适时地调整用户的访问权限。本文将详细介绍MySQL用户权限变更事件的相关内容,包括其重要性、步骤、注意事项以及实践案例。 二、MySQL用户权限变更的重要性 1. 安全性:通过合理设置用户权限,可以防止未经授权的访问和操作,保护数据库免受非法攻击。 2. 业务需求:随着业务的发展和变化,可能需要调整用户的访问权限以满足新的需求。 3. 审计和合规:符合法规要求,对用户权限进行定期审查和调整,确保数据库使用的合规性。 三、MySQL用户权限变更的步骤 1. 确认需求:首先,需要明确需要变更哪些用户的权限,以及变更后的权限范围。

2. 备份:在进行任何更改之前,务必备份数据库和用户权限信息,以防万一出现错误导致数据丢失。

啄木鸟冬季男士羽绒棉服2024新款男装可脱卸连帽加厚棉袄短款外套
【棉衣】啄木鸟冬季男士羽绒棉服2024新款男装可脱卸连帽加厚棉袄短款外套售价:580.00元 领券价:68元 邮费:0.00
3. 使用管理员账户登录MySQL服务器。 4. 查看当前用户权限:使用SHOW GRANTS命令查看用户的当前权限。 5. 修改用户权限:使用GRANT或REVOKE语句修改用户的权限。 6. 保存更改:执行FLUSH PRIVILEGES命令使更改生效。 7. 测试:在更改权限后,测试新权限是否按预期工作。 8. 记录变更:记录变更的详细信息,包括变更时间、变更人、变更内容等。 四、注意事项 1. 谨慎操作:在修改用户权限时,务必谨慎操作,避免误操作导致数据泄露或系统故障。 2. 权限最小化:遵循权限最小化原则,只赋予用户完成其工作所需的最小权限。 3. 定期审查:定期审查用户权限,确保只有必要的用户拥有访问数据库的权限。 4. 密码策略:设置强密码策略,定期更换密码,提高账户安全性。

5. 审计和日志:启用审计和日志功能,记录用户的操作行为,便于追踪和发现问题。

啄木鸟夹克男2025春秋新款男士休闲行政外套棒球立领中年爸爸男装
【夹克】啄木鸟夹克男2025春秋新款男士休闲行政外套棒球立领中年爸爸男装售价:580.00元 领券价:58元 邮费:0.00
五、实践案例 以下是一个MySQL用户权限变更的实践案例: 某公司数据库管理员发现,某个部门的员工已经离职,但仍然拥有访问数据库的权限。为了保障数据安全,管理员决定收回该员工的访问权限。 1. 确认需求:确认需要收回该员工的访问权限。 2. 备份:备份数据库和用户权限信息。 3. 使用管理员账户登录MySQL服务器,查看该员工的当前权限。 4. 使用REVOKE语句收回该员工的访问权限。 5. 保存更改并测试新权限是否按预期工作。 6. 记录变更的详细信息,包括变更时间、变更人、变更内容等。 通过这个实践案例,我们可以看到MySQL用户权限变更的重要性以及具体操作步骤。在实际工作中,我们需要根据实际情况灵活应用这些步骤和注意事项,确保数据库的安全和稳定。 六、结语 本文介绍了MySQL用户权限变更事件的相关内容,包括其重要性、步骤、注意事项以及实践案例。在进行用户权限变更时,我们需要谨慎操作、遵循原则、定期审查和记录变更信息等。通过合理设置用户权限,我们可以保护数据库免受非法攻击、满足业务需求的变化以及符合法规要求。

相关内容

热门资讯

mysql 多个站点的近30天... SELECT j.title, ( SELECT sum( realoil_price ) FROM...
mysql Please DI... mysql插入数据表时总是提示 Please DISCARD the tablespace befo...
sql 批量修改表前缀 示例:将dede_前缀修改成xiong_前缀 先查询以 dede_ 前缀的表: 需要修改的部分:re...
phpstudy在linux上... 开始配置 在线安装phpstudy一键包: 1.在Xshell里面输入wget -c http://...
tp5中MySQL如何获取JS... 第一种: // 假设$user是从数据库中查询出的用户信息 $user = Db::name(use...
mysql把表中数据插入到其他... 两张字段相同的表,一张作为产品库,一张作为自定义库,每增一个新客户就把产品库中的所有数据插入到...
mysql 一次查询,返回多个... 问题描述: 在一个表中有多个条件,其中两个条件是共同的,另外两个条件是不同,一条sql语句返回多个统...
navicate测试登录Acc... 安全组3306已经放行。宝塔【安全】中也放行3306。使用账号密码在navicate上登录数据库,出...
sql注入方法及防御危害 SQL注入,就是通过把SQL命令插入到Web表单提交或输入域名或页面请求的查询字符串,最终达到欺骗服...
使用Linux安装phpstu... 问题描述: 买了阿里云,配置好PHPstudy后好久没用,后来登录mysql,忘记密码,所以登录不上...